Handover note — KeyMill rotation utility

From Darja to whoever inherits this: KeyMill rotates service credentials on a staggered schedule to avoid thundering-herd re-auth. Do not shorten the grace window without checking downstream cache TTLs first; we broke the billing workers that way in March. Rotation history lives in the audit table. For reference, the production settings currently in effect are these.

deployment values, yageg-hahig:
WENAEL_HOST=wenael.tolvaqlabs.internal
WENAEL_PORT=4000

Welcome, new team members — this section explains the migration's guardrails. Stonemill requires every input to be declared, so the legacy Larchline build's ambient toolchain lookups are being replaced with pinned, checksummed toolchain bundles. During the transition we run both builds and diff outputs; any divergence blocks the cutover gate. Cache behavior, sandbox concurrency, and fetch retry policy are all centrally configured so results stay reproducible across machines. The initial constants we are standardizing on are listed below.

limits module of yahag-kahip:
QUOTAS = {
    "quenion": 636,
    "ralys": 899,
    "istael": 695,
    "eliion": 652,
    "pelius": 657,
    "zormir": 103,
    "keleth": 279,
}

Leadership review briefing — Legacy pricing, Vantora Suite

Quick heads-up for finance: we're moving legacy Vantora Suite customers to the new rate card in Q3. Roughly 340 accounts affected, average uplift 12%. Mira Jessop's team has modelled churn risk at under 4%. Comms go out six weeks ahead. Before the review, please read the note below.

board note of yageg-yadug: The northern region missed its Framir quota by 13.1 percent last quarter. Lamathek Freight plans to raise the Quenael list price by 30.2 percent in March. The pricing group signed off on a budget of $133.5 million for Project Novok. The renewal with Gilethek Foods closes at $60.0 million a year, 2.7 percent above the last contract.